KarthikeyanKarthikeyan (Foundever) 
Hello Paul,

I can understand your concern. Please follow the below steps to change the frequency of AVG pop-up in your computer:

Open AVG Internet Security->Menu->Settings->General->Pop-up->Info Pop-up
Change the value to Zero and click on OK.
Please check if this stops the AVG pop-up in your computer. If you face any difficulties, feel free to contact us.
